The Digital Transformation of Interior Decoration

Technology has significantly reshaped interior decoration, making the process more efficient, accessible, and innovative. Digital tools allow decorators to visualize projects, collaborate with clients, and execute designs with unprecedented precision. Whether you’re an aspiring decorator or a seasoned professional, understanding this transformation can help you stay competitive in a rapidly evolving field.


How Technology is Changing Interior Decoration

1. Enhanced Visualization Tools
Decorators no longer rely solely on sketches or fabric swatches to convey ideas. Tools like 3D rendering software and virtual reality (VR) allow clients to see their space in detail before any changes are made. For example:

  • 3D Modeling Software: Programs like SketchUp and AutoCAD let decorators create precise room layouts and visualize furniture arrangements.
  • Augmented Reality (AR) Apps: AR platforms like Houzz allow clients to place virtual furniture in their homes, helping them make decisions faster.

According to a survey by Statista, 35% of consumers prefer working with professionals who use AR/VR tools, as it enhances decision-making and reduces uncertainty.

2. Streamlined Collaboration
Digital platforms make communication seamless, whether decorators are working with clients, contractors, or suppliers. Tools like Trello and Slack help manage tasks, while cloud-based software ensures everyone stays on the same page.

For instance, decorators can share mood boards or design concepts digitally, allowing clients to provide real-time feedback without the need for in-person meetings.

3. Data-Driven Design
Analytics tools provide insights into consumer preferences, helping decorators identify trends and cater to specific client needs. Platforms like Pinterest Analytics can reveal popular color schemes or furniture styles, allowing professionals to stay ahead of market demands.


Benefits of Digital Tools in Interior Decoration

1. Increased Efficiency
Digital tools save time by automating tasks like measuring spaces, sourcing materials, and generating cost estimates. For example, RoomSketcher allows decorators to create floor plans with accurate measurements in minutes.

2. Enhanced Client Satisfaction
Clients value transparency and clarity. Virtual walkthroughs and interactive design tools provide a clear picture of the final outcome, building trust and reducing the likelihood of revisions.

3. Cost Savings
While some digital tools require an upfront investment, they often lead to long-term savings by reducing material wastage and minimizing design errors.


Popular Digital Tools for Interior Decorators

Here are some must-have tools for modern decorators:

  • Planner 5D: User-friendly software for creating detailed 2D and 3D designs.
  • Canva: Ideal for creating mood boards and presentations.
  • SketchUp: Industry-standard tool for 3D modeling and rendering.
  • Pinterest: A go-to platform for gathering inspiration and identifying trends.
  • Trello: Great for project management and task tracking.

Challenges of Adopting Digital Tools

While the benefits are clear, transitioning to digital methods can be challenging:

1. Learning Curve:
New tools require time and effort to master. Beginners may feel overwhelmed, but online tutorials and courses can ease the process.

2. Upfront Costs:
Premium tools often come with subscription fees. Budget-friendly alternatives like free versions or trials can help decorators get started.

3. Client Adaptation:
Not all clients are tech-savvy. In such cases, decorators must strike a balance between digital and traditional approaches.


Future Trends in Digital Interior Decoration

1. Artificial Intelligence (AI):
AI tools are increasingly being used to analyze client preferences and suggest designs tailored to their tastes. Platforms like Modsy leverage AI to provide custom room designs based on uploaded photos.

2. Sustainability Integration:
Digital tools now help decorators calculate the environmental impact of their choices. For instance, some apps can identify eco-friendly materials or suggest energy-efficient lighting options.

3. Blockchain for Transparency:
Blockchain technology is making its way into the industry by ensuring transparent transactions, especially for sourcing high-value materials or furniture.
